Qualifications

Electricians work in a vast range of industries, from mining, manufacturing and construction as well as water and energy transportation, supply, and storage. They are also responsible for maintaining the electrical system, fixing it and installing equipment.

A career as an electrician can be a rewarding and rewarding one. It also offers the best opportunities for the perfect work-life balance. They are a highly-sought-after industry, with the UK's demand for skilled tradesmen rising.

Traditional routes to becoming an electrician bedfordshire were through apprenticeships or college courses. But with the rise of online training paths they have changed drastically.

If you're looking to begin an exciting career in the electrical industry, or just want to take your first step towards becoming an electrician, we can provide you a variety of certifications that will give you the necessary skills and understanding required to succeed in this challenging and lucrative field.

For those who have no or little experience in electrical work The Level 1 Certificate is an excellent starting point. This course covers all the basics of the field and helps you build your skills in a safe and controlled manner.

This course is free for students under the age of 19 and is ideal for those looking move to higher-level qualifications. It can be completed on a full time or part-time basis and will assist you in acquiring the knowledge and skills required to become an electrician.

Once you have achieved the required Level 1 Electrical Installation certification You can then move on to a variety of advanced courses and advancement routes. These could include Electrical Inspection & Testing, 17th Edition, and PAT certification.
